What is a fee schedule?

A fee schedule is a list of fixed prices that healthcare providers charge for specific services, including HCPCS J2274. These prices vary depending on payer type (Medicare, Medicaid, private insurance), geographic location, and provider contracts.

Understanding the J2274 fee schedule helps patients estimate costs and providers optimize billing for accurate reimbursements.
